Mika Salamanca, Shuvee Etrata, and more stars grace ‘Call Me Mother’ premiere

It was a star-studded night at the red carpet premiere of “Call Me Mother” at the SM Megamall cinemas on Tuesday.

Lead stars Vice Ganda and Nadine Lustre turned heads as they mothered on the red carpet.

Joining them were cast members Mika Salamanca, Shuvee Etrata, Brent Manalo, Klarisse De Guzman, River Joseph, Esnyr, and John Lapus. 

Also present in support of the film were GMA Network Senior Vice President Atty. Annette Gozon-Valdes, along with celebrities Kokoy De Santos, Bianca Manalo, Emilio Daez, Robi Domingo, and Enchong Dee. 

"It's Showtime" hosts Anne Curtis, Jhong Hilario, Vhong Navarro, Jackie Gonzaga, Ryan Bang, and Ion Perez likewise graced the red carpet, while Sparkle star Michael Sager was among the night's hosts. 

Directed by Jun Robles Lana, “Call Me Mother” is one of the films for this year’s Metro Manila Film Festival. It premieres in cinemas on December 25.

The film follows Twinkle De Guzman (Vice Ganda), who starts the process of legally adopting Angelo (Lucas Andalio) as her son. However, Angelo’s biological mother Mara (Nadine Lustre) makes a surprise arrival and forms a bond with Angelo. Twinkle is out to prove that she is fit to be Angelo’s parent.
